Board sanctions 4-H as extracurricular activity; approves extension office adjunct agreements

Kenedy County-Wide Common School District Board of Trustees · August 28, 2024
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

Trustees sanctioned 4-H as an extracurricular activity for Kleberg-Kenedy and Brooks counties and approved Extension Office adjunct faculty agreements; both measures were recorded as passed unanimously.

The Kenedy County-Wide CSD board approved resolutions sanctioning 4-H as an extracurricular activity covering Kleberg-Kenedy County and Brooks County and also approved adjunct faculty agreements with the county extension offices.

Minutes state: “Motion made by Felix Serna and seconded by Leticia Vela to approve the Resolutions sanctioning the 4-H organization as an extracurricular activity for Kleberg-Kenedy County and Brooks County. The motion passed unanimously.” Trustees then approved the Kleberg-Kenedy County and Brooks County Extension Office Adjunct Faculty Agreements by motion, also recording unanimous passage.

The minutes do not provide the text of the resolutions or the adjunct agreements; the actions record board approval allowing the district to recognize 4-H and to partner with local extension offices for adjunct faculty arrangements.
